Ace Attorney: Dual Destinies - Episode 29: Bad Touch Musical
In today's episode of the "Dual Destinies" playthrough, we meet the aquarium's vet and watch a musical number that doesn't end well for Phoenix.
Upon starting the second investigation portion for this case, we meet Dr. Crab, the aquarium's vet who's essentially a child-friendly version of Rick from "Rick and Morty". Seriously, between his disheveled appearance, quick temper, reluctance to reach out for help, and overall snarkiness, all Crab's missing is a drinking addiction and a love of Szechuan Sauce. Heck, Crab even has his own contrasting buddy dynamic in the form of the baby penguin that lives in his hair.
Though as far as events that happen in this video, nothing can top the musical argument between Athena and DePlume purely due to the cutscenes themselves. Essentially, since both cutscenes are in the same art style and have a focus on Athena, who has a pretty active imagination, I wouldn't be surprised if they were just a product of her imagination, which adds an extra layer of comedy due to how she not only excludes Apollo and Trucy from her crew (instead replacing them with two random unnamed characters), but pictures her boss getting bad-touched.
